Founded by German settlers in the Middle Ages, Hermannstadt - Sibiu in Romanian - is today one of the best-known metropolises in Transylvania and Romania with unique art treasures from Gothic to modern times and a breathtakingly beautiful old town. Romanians, Transylvanian Saxons and other ethnic groups live here and together maintain the cultural and religious heritage of their city, which was European Capital of Culture in 2007. Sibiu used to be the centre of the Transylvanian Saxons and today has a lot to offer as a modern city with 150,000 inhabitants, as an Orthodox and Protestant episcopal city, as a university and cultural city with theatres and a philharmonic orchestra, and as a business location. Whoever visits this historical and lively metropolis will experience Transylvania, Romania and Europe, the Western and Eastern Churches in equal measure. The volume offers tours through the old town with descriptions of all relevant sights as well as portraits of worthwhile destinations outside the historic centre (country district Neppendorf, open-air museum, railway museum and farmers' market). In addition, there is a chronological table tracing the eventful history of the town from the Middle Ages to the present day.
